Abstract :
Selected metals, such as aluminum, gold, chromium, nickel, titanium/tungsten (10%/90%) and tungsten, were used for the anode in the fabrication of microgap chambers (MGCs), in order to investigate metallization suitable for gas avalanche microdetectors that will be both highly robust against sparking and yet have sufficiently low resistivity to permit larger sizes of detectors without excessive signal loss. In this paper, the results of spark damage tests with these metals are presented, and an interpretation is made regarding the viability of uses of these metals for larger sizes of detectors.
